An Interview with Usama Haled, a Syrian<br />

who fled to Turkey and currently lives in<br />

tent city in Islahiye district of Gaziantep<br />

A retired public officer Usama Haled firstly<br />

preferred to stay neutral. However, as the pressures<br />

and economic difficulties increased, he<br />

joined the opposition front. As the violence<br />

got intense, he fled to Turkey.<br />

Usama Haled: My name is Usama Haled. I<br />

am a retired public officer. I was born in Keferhum<br />

village of Idlib province. I lived in the<br />

central Idlib.<br />

I am neither pro Assad supporter, nor opponent.<br />

Nowadays, things look bad for those<br />

who say; “I am neutral. I do not want to get<br />

involved in the events”. My children study at<br />

university in Aleppo. They cannot come to<br />

Idlib. And I cannot go to Aleppo. Because<br />

even the roads are divided. The road going to<br />

Aleppo is seized by opponents and is separate<br />

from the road going to Idlib and seized by pro<br />

Assad supporters. If you want to pass through<br />

roads, you have to be a party to one of these<br />

groups. Because neither in Idlib and its neighborhood,<br />

nor across Syria you can find a neutral<br />

road.<br />
